Have you ever wanted to stoke a huge coal fired boiler or operate the oldest fully working beam engine in the world?
Accompanied by an experienced and knowledgeable volunteer, you can light and stoke the boiler, work with the Duty Engineer, enter areas not normally seen by the public, prepare the engines for steaming, and finally take control of the oldest, working beam engine in the world. Safety briefing and protective clothing will be provided and you will receive a commemorative certificate recording the event.
